Improve Page Rank

Page rank is Google’s measure of how your website stacks up against the competition.

In a perfect world, page rank would be about quality, and sometimes it is. But this isn’t a perfect world, it’s the Internet, and most often, page rank is about popularity.

More specifically, page rank is often determined by the number of webpages that link to yours. If no one links to you, you’re not popular. If you’re not popular, why should your site be ranked well?

After all, search engine robots can’t actually read your page the way humans do! So, if your competitor has a lame duck website, but they have more incoming links than you do, they’ll likely get higher page rank, which often translates to better rankings in Google, too. Oh, the frustration!
